Conversion
Prefixes (
转化前缀
)
Prefixes
of
this
category
differ
from
those
in
other
sections
in
having
little
semantic
value, their chief
function being to effect a conversion of the base
form from one word class
to another.
English has only three traditional conversion
prefixes.
a-:
added
to
verbs
to
produce
predicative
adjectives
(
表语形容词
),
e.g.
asleep,
awash,
aglow, atremble,
alive
